Duino Elegies, by Rainer Maria Rilke

I have several books by Rilke, but I think my favourite work is the Duino Elegies.

The poet was born in Prague in a German speaking community and wrote in German most of his life, then in French in his latter years in Switzerland.

So his works have been translated into English, which relies, naturally, on the sensibilities of the translator. Nevertheless, he is very much worth investigating. Few poets have suffered more for their art.
